Post by: pretty on May 26, 2011, 03:39:19 AM
I had love handles all my life. 5'5 and 130 lbs and I still have them. I am pre-HRT with a big pelvis though.

I don't think you want love handles. Love handles look bad. I always got teased about them as a kid at the pool or wherever. You just want an hourglass figure. That is a combination of bone structure + % bodyfat. So the element you can control is to put on a little weight, if that is what you want.
